Tasting notes Pardas Pell a Pell 2024

Orange wine Aged in stainless steel Organic. 5 meses en depósitos de acero inoxidable.

Orange Wine Pardas Pell a Pell is a true explosion of freshness, characterised by its delicate structure and captivating fragrance. When the glass is brought to the nose, aromas of ripe peach, apricot, and a subtle hint of orange peel unfold. On the palate, its texture is light and lively, accompanied by gentle herbal notes that impart a truly unique character. This wine is distinguished by a delicate astringency that caresses the palate, offering a pleasurable experience. Its renowned lightness and the elegance of its herbal notes make it an irresistible choice for those seeking a versatile and vibrant orange wine.

About Pardas Pell a Pell

It is well-established that close physical contact, commonly referred to as "skin-to-skin", fosters a plethora of health benefits, enhances happiness, and strengthens interpersonal relationships. A profound and genuine connection that provides an unparalleled sensory delight. Similarly, a wine that remains in contact with its skins accentuates the grape's nuances and the winemaker's craftsmanship. Stemming from this concept, winemaker Ramón Parera and agronomist Jordi Arnan of Celler Pardas pay homage to this symbiosis with Pardas Pell a Pell. An orange wine that, like all the wines they produce in the municipality of Torrelavit, within the D.O. Penedès in Catalonia, Spain, aims to uphold a culture of quality winemaking by blending a profound respect for the land and traditions.

With a firm commitment to indigenous grape varieties, Pardas Pell a Pell is a xarel·lo sourced from vines perched on terraces of clay-limestone soil. They practice organic farming and restrict the vineyard's yields per hectare to achieve maximum concentration and to harness the full phenolic ripeness of the bunches. In the winery, the whole grapes ferment and macerate with their own skins in stainless steel tanks using indigenous yeasts, without any intervention.

The result is Pardas Pell a Pell, a wine that is refined and exuberantly lively. Following the viticulturist-agriculturist philosophy, it presents us with another expression of the quintessential indigenous variety of the Penedès; the xarel·lo. An orange wine that exemplifies the effectiveness of skin-to-skin contact.

2022

Pardas Pell a Pell 2022 is an orange wine that captivates with its lightness and subtlety. On the nose, it unfolds delicate aromas, with a hint of fresh orange intermingling with herbaceous and mineral undertones, rather than sweet fruits. On the palate, it is playful and refreshing, evolving into a smooth texture. The tannins, distinctive yet not overpowering, contribute a slight astringency. The finish is fresh, with a slight bitterness and invigorating.
